The future of sustainable products. Sustainability. Innovation. Green building. For people with careers in renewable materials, these aren’t just buzz words; these are words to live by. In this program, you will learn how to design, develop and promote products made from wood and other materials. You will gain a multi-disciplinary foundation with knowledge in targeted areas such as wood chemistry and technology, product design and construction, building materials and marketing, and other related areas. Depending on your career goals, you can choose one of the following tracks: construction and design, business management, materials acquisition and supply, bio-based materials, or bio-energy. This program could be a good fit if you: Want a dynamic, relevant and active career Are concerned about the world’s natural resources Like science, math and technology Can think outside the box Want to be a leader in the movement toward sustainable materials Career Outcomes With this degree, you could become a/an: Product designer Green builder/developer Purchaser/supplier of renewable materials Business manager Consultant Specialist in bio-energy/bio-based materials Marketing specialist for forest products Timber sales manager Production and operations manager Structural product designer Building contractor Truss designer Manufacturing operation manager

Admission Requirements

6+
Applicants must have a 2.5 on a 4.0 GPA scale is required from secondary school. Students must meet criteria for admission to university level study in home country. Other English Language Requirements accepted: TOEFL (Test of English as a Foreign Language) minimum score of 525 on the paper test; Completion of the University of Idaho American Language and Culture Program (ALCP); SAT critical reading minimum score of 500; Completion from Lewis-Clark State College Institute of Intensive English Bridge Program; Pearson (PTE) Academic score of 48; ELS Language Centers, pass of Level 112; Cambridge CAE (Certificate of Advanced English), pass; Cambridge CPE (Certificate of Proficiency in English), pass; Cambridge International "O" Levels, pass; MELAB (Michigan English Language Assessment Battery) score of 74.
